[Alpha Biz= Reporter Kim Jisun] F&F Faces 370 Billion won Lawsuit in the UK from Partner Company

F&F, a prominent fashion and apparel company, has been sued for ₩370 billion in the UK by its partner, MOVIN SARL, which produces and sells clothing under the SERGIO TACCHINI license, a premium sports brand managed by F&F. The lawsuit targets F&F and eight of its subsidiaries, including SERGIO TACCHINI Operations (STO) and SERGIO TACCHINI Europe (STE).

F&F disclosed on the 18th that the lawsuit stems from MOVIN SARL's failure to adhere to guidelines and quality procedures, resulting in the denial of license holograms for some of the Fall/Winter season products this year. This denial has hindered the sale of these products, and MOVIN SARL fears the termination of the license agreement if they attempt to sell the unapproved items, prompting the lawsuit.

Regarding the ₩370 billion claim, F&F explained that MOVIN SARL is demanding the equivalent of 40 years of its annual operating profit, suggesting the amount is exaggerated for the damages incurred from one season's product approval denial.

F&F pointed out that the UK's legal system allows for inflated claims due to the disproportionate relationship between litigation costs and claim amounts. The company stated that it will vigorously counter the claims in court through STO.

Additionally, F&F is considering filing a countersuit either directly or through STO, citing the damage to F&F and the SERGIO TACCHINI brand's reputation caused by the lawsuit.
